About agriculture in Changtang
Changtang is situated in the scenic province of Zhejiang, China, an area characterized by rolling hills, fertile river valleys, and a humid subtropical climate. The surrounding landscape features a mosaic of terraced slopes and lush, green lowlands that benefit from the region's abundant rainfall and mild winters, providing a stable foundation for diverse agricultural pursuits.
Agriculture in this part of Zhejiang is highly varied, with a strong focus on high-value crops. The area is known for its tea plantations, orchards producing citrus and peaches, and traditional rice cultivation in the lower-lying plains. Integrated farming systems, including small-scale vegetable greenhouses and poultry raising, are also common among local farming households.
For agricultural professionals and workers, Changtang offers opportunities primarily linked to the harvest seasons and the maintenance of intensive crop cycles. Agronomists can find roles focusing on improving crop yields and implementing modern sustainable irrigation techniques, while seasonal farm labor is in highest demand during the tea picking and fruit harvesting windows throughout the spring and autumn months.
